Opetaia Calls Out Benavidez Ahead Of Mikaelian Fight

Australian cruiserweight champion Jai Opetaia challenged David Benavidez to commit to their long-discussed fight, telling ESPN he wants the American to pick a date as he prepares for his next title defense against Noel Mikaelian.

"Just give me the date and I'll be there," Opetaia said, according to the report.

Opetaia's Path To Benavidez Clash

The unbeaten Australian holds the IBF cruiserweight strap and first needs to get past Mikaelian, his mandatory challenger. Benavidez has floated a move to cruiserweight for months but has yet to lock in specifics with any opponent at 200 pounds.

Opetaia told ESPN he remains frustrated by the back-and-forth surrounding the potential matchup. Opetaia faces Mikaelian in his next scheduled defense, with the winner expected to pursue bigger names at cruiserweight later this year.
